9. Delight Your Taste Buds with Local Cuisine

Café Del Mar and God’s Own Country Kitchen are the go-to places for experiencing the delectable cuisine of Varkala. At Café Del Mar, you can savor international dishes infused with unique Varkala flavors. This café is the perfect spot to enjoy exceptional seafood, filter coffee, and intimate dates. On the other hand, to truly immerse yourself in authentic South Indian and Kerala cuisine, head over to God’s Own Country Kitchen. Here, your meal is ser ved wrapped in banana leaves, adding to the authenticity of the experience. This restaurant serves a wide range of Keralite dishes and is the ultimate destination for a taste of the exquisite local cuisine during your visit. Be sure to give it a try.

The Kilimanoor Palace is renowned for housing a vast collection of artwork created by the esteemed artist Raja Ravi Varma, who is beloved in the state of Kerala. Occupying a vast area of 15 hectares, this palace also served as Raja Ravi Varma’s personal studio, where he crafted his extraordinary masterpieces. For history and art enthusiasts, as well as cultural aficionados, the palace is a true haven. Additionally, the architectural design of the palace is nothing short of exquisite, making it a sight to behold.

Frequently Asked Questions About Things to Do in Varkala

What is the ideal time to visit Varkala?

Due to its tropical climate, the best time to visit Varkala is during the winters and summers, as the rainy season brings heavy rainfall to the area.

Is it possible to reach Varkala by flight?

Direct flights to Varkala are not available. The nearest airport is the Thiruvananthapuram Airport, which is only 40 km away. From there, you can easily reach Varkala by train or bus.

How can I travel from Chennai to Varkala?

Trains are the most convenient mode of transportation from Chennai to Varkala, with numerous options available. Alternatively, you can also choose to travel by bus or consider renting a car.

Is Varkala a safe destination?

Absolutely! With exceptionally low crime rates, Varkala is a safe place to visit. By taking basic precautions, travelers can enjoy their visit without any safety concerns. The number of reported cases involving travelers is remarkably low, and as a popular tourist spot, safety is not a concern for potential visitors.

Are all the beaches in Varkala suitable for swimming?

No, not all the beaches in Varkala are suitable for swimming, as many of them have powerful waves and undertows. Only a few select beaches offer good swimming conditions.

Are there any dress code restrictions in Varkala?

No, there are no clothing restrictions in Varkala. Visitors are free to wear Western attire, except in or around religious sites. However, it is advisable to check with specific religious or traditional institutions, as they may have their own dress code regulations.

Is alcohol allowed in Varkala?

Varkala is considered a sacred site, so there are limited options for alcohol consumption on the beaches. Only a few remote shack-like establishments might have alcohol available. However, resorts and restaurants in the area do serve alcohol.
